Animal Model Obesity Studies Preclinical research in genetically obese rodents demonstrated more consistent effects: 50% reduction in weight gain in obese Zucker rats treated with 500 mcg/kg oral dosing for 19 days Increased lipolytic activity in adipose tissue of treated animals Upregulation of beta-3-adrenergic receptors in obese mice to levels comparable with lean controls Effects on body composition without adverse metabolic consequences Cartilage and Joint Health Research Osteoarthritis and Cartilage Regeneration Investigations in rabbit osteoarthritis models revealed potential regenerative properties beyond metabolic effects: Enhanced cartilage regeneration in collagenase-induced knee osteoarthritis models Combined AOD-9604 and hyaluronic acid injections produced superior outcomes to either treatment alone Significantly improved morphological and histopathological scores compared to saline controls Reduced lameness duration in treated animals In vitro studies showed AOD-9604 promoted: Differentiation of adipose mesenchymal stem cells into bone Increased proteoglycan and collagen production in bovine chondrocytes Enhanced myoblast differentiation, supporting potential for tissue repair Safety and Tolerability Research Human Clinical Safety Data Six randomized, double-blind, placebo-controlled trials involving approximately 900 subjects established safety profiles: No serious adverse events related to AOD-9604 administration across all studies No treatment-related withdrawals in any trial Mild, transient side effects limited to injection site reactions and occasional headaches No antibody formation detected in subjects tested for immunogenicity Metabolic Safety Parameters Critical safety monitoring revealed: No changes in IGF-1 levels at any dose or duration tested No impairment of glucose tolerance or insulin sensitivity No adverse effects on lipid profiles or cardiovascular parameters Safety profile indistinguishable from placebo in long-term studies up to 24 weeks Critical Research Limitation: Despite early promise in animal models, AOD-9604 failed to demonstrate clinically meaningful weight loss in the largest human trial when combined with diet and exercise interventions
